What Are the Most Popular Football Players’ Names for Cats?
The most popular football-themed cat names often reflect famous players or iconic terms from the sport.
- Messi: Named after Lionel Messi, one of the greatest footballers of all time, this name suits a cat with a playful and agile personality, reflecting Messi’s extraordinary skills on the pitch.
- Ronaldo: Inspired by Cristiano Ronaldo, this name is perfect for a cat that exudes confidence and flair, much like the iconic forward known for his athleticism and goal-scoring prowess.
- Pele: This name pays homage to the legendary Brazilian player, Edson Arantes do Nascimento, known as Pele, who is often regarded as one of the best in football history, making it a fitting choice for a regal or majestic feline.
- Beckham: Named after David Beckham, famous for his remarkable passing and free-kick abilities, this name adds a touch of style and charm, ideal for a cat with a suave demeanor.
- Iniesta: After the renowned Spanish midfielder Andrés Iniesta, this name is great for a clever and strategic cat, embodying the intelligence and creativity that Iniesta displayed in his playing career.
- Maradona: A tribute to Diego Maradona, this name is perfect for a cat with a larger-than-life personality, reminiscent of Maradona’s legendary status and his flair for the dramatic on the field.
- Thierry: In honor of Thierry Henry, a prolific goal scorer and influential player, this name suits a fast and agile cat, reflecting the elegance and speed that Henry brought to the game.
